摘要
The weak localization effect has been studied in macroscopically inhomogeneous diffusive 2D systems and diffusive constrictions. It is shown that such systems can reveal a saturated behaviour of the low-temperature dependence of that parameter, which is obtained front the standard analysis of the negative magnetoresistance and is usually identified by experimentalists with the phase breaking time.
